Learn to Sail a yacht while on flotilla for one week and then Skipper the yacht yourself, as part of the flotilla for a second week.

This holiday is ideal for people that do not have enough experience to sail a yacht on their own, but who want to get some training as well as having a two week flotilla holiday. The first week you have a Learn to Sail course and then the second you skipper a yacht yourself as part of the flotilla.

Couples or just two people will be on a shared yacht with an instructor and other students for the first week and will then sail a yacht on their own the second week. Both weeks you sail as part of the flotilla.

Families and groups of three or more, will be on a yacht on their own with an instructor for the first week and will then skipper a yacht themselves the second week. Both weeks you sail as part of the flotilla.

This holiday is effectively a mix of a "one week Learn to Sail Holiday" and a "one week Flotilla Sailing Holiday". It normally appeals to people with some previous relevant boating experience, and it is an ideal way to get to get your first Skippering Experience and qualifications. During the first week you have a flotilla holiday while being trained to a Flotilla Skipper level and then the second week you then get a chance to skipper a yacht yourself, while still under the overall guidance of the flotilla leaders. What makes this combination so good from a training point of view is that not only do you get a weeks training but you immediately follow on with a weeks practical experience while what you have learned is fresh in your mind. It is particularly suited to families where only one person is aiming to actually get to a skippering level but the rest of the family, young children included, get trained as crew while also having a family holiday.

All training follows the IYT syllabus for International Crew and Flotilla Skipper, and you go away from the holiday with skippers certification that will enable you to skipper yachts yourself elsewhere in non tidal waters in the future. Anybody that has already got a reasonable amount of prior knowledge on Navigation and Seamanship can also have an ICC assessment, so they can get a more formal Licence. This latter is for UK and Irish citizens or residents only. You can view more on the IYT qualifications and ICC here

The prices below are based on having a 31 ft yacht for both weeks (First 305 or Elan 31) except for couples who will be sharing with other students for the for the tuition week, and may be on a different yacht the first week. These yachts are ideal for learning on and comfortable for up to four adults or families of five where there are younger children. We can also offer our larger three cabin 34 ft and 35 ft yachts and include the supplement below for these.

This holiday is mainly aimed at people that already have some prior sailing or boating experience, but we can offer it to those without any prior experience, provided that they are happy to have a slightly busier first week while training.
